Basement Wall Framing in Conroe, TX
Basement wall framing services involve constructing the structural framework that supports the walls of a basement. This process typically includes installing wall studs, headers, and other framing components to create a solid foundation for finishing or remodeling projects. These services are commonly requested for basement renovations, finishing basements into living spaces, or reinforcing existing walls to ensure stability and safety. Homeowners often seek information about the types of framing materials used, the scope of work involved, and how the framing integrates with plumbing, electrical, and insulation systems.
Before requesting basement wall framing services, property owners usually want to understand the project's overall scope, including any necessary permits, timeline expectations, and potential impact on their property. It’s also helpful to consider the condition of existing walls and whether additional support or reinforcement is needed. Clarifying these details can ensure the framing work aligns with renovation goals, building codes, and long-term durability for the basement space.

Basement Wall Framing Questions
What is basement wall framing? Basement wall framing involves constructing the framework that supports basement walls, providing stability and a base for finishing or insulation.
When should basement wall framing be considered? It is typically considered during basement finishing, remodeling, or foundation repairs to ensure structural integrity and proper support.
What materials are used for basement wall framing? Common materials include wood or metal studs, chosen based on project needs and local building codes.
Why is proper framing important for basement walls? Proper framing ensures the basement walls are stable, prevents shifting or cracking, and provides a solid foundation for interior finishes.
